BIG EAST Offensive Player/Freshman of the Week
Zoé Gaillard, Liberty, Fr., F
Gaillard had a record-setting performance, scoring five goals in No. 7 Liberty’s 7-1 win at then ranked No. 17 Appalachian State. The freshman forward set a program single-game record and became the only player in the nation this season to score five goals against a ranked opponent.
BIG EAST Defensive Player of the Week
Dara Semmartin, Liberty, So., D
Semmartin led Liberty’s defense to a 2-0 week. She assisted on the game-winner in a 1-0 win over Old Dominion and contributed a goal and assist in the victory at Appalachian State. The Flames’ defense allowed just six total shots across both games.
